From 749b1c868b6da462fdfc24f02e0a56dadb7a266f Mon Sep 17 00:00:00 2001 From: Jack Lucas Date: Thu, 29 Jun 2023 14:04:59 -0400 Subject: Add DR provisioning client initContainer Add initContainer code to provision DR feeds and subscriptions, replacing dbc-client. Issue-ID: DMAAP-1893 Signed-off-by: Jack Lucas Change-Id: I43d8eaf199ff8327fbcc01f756f6506f3768cb95 --- datarouter-prov-client/pom.xml | 113 +++++++++++++++++++++++++++++++++++++++++ 1 file changed, 113 insertions(+) create mode 100644 datarouter-prov-client/pom.xml (limited to 'datarouter-prov-client/pom.xml') diff --git a/datarouter-prov-client/pom.xml b/datarouter-prov-client/pom.xml new file mode 100644 index 00000000..4188fbfe --- /dev/null +++ b/datarouter-prov-client/pom.xml @@ -0,0 +1,113 @@ + + + + 4.0.0 + datarouter-prov-client + datarouter-prov-client + + org.onap.dmaap.datarouter + parent + ${revision} + ../pom.xml + + Init container for provisioning Data Router feeds, publishers, and subscribers. + + ${basedir}/target/${project.artifactId} + ${docker.image.root}${project.artifactId} + /content/sites/site/org/onap/dmaap/drprov-client/${project.version} + + + datarouter-prov-client + + + + ${basedir}/target/docker-stage + ${basedir}/src/main/resources + + Dockerfile + + + + ${basedir}/target/docker-stage/opt/app/drprov-client/bin + ${basedir}/misc + + drprov-client.sh + + + + + + + docker + + ${skip.docker.build} + true + + + + + org.codehaus.gmaven + gmaven-plugin + + + io.fabric8 + docker-maven-plugin + true + + + + ${dmaapdrprovclient.image.name} + + try + true + true + ${basedir}/target/docker-stage + Dockerfile + + ${dockertag1} + ${dockertag2} + + + + + + + + generate-images + install + + build + + + + push-images + deploy + + push + + + + + + + + + -- cgit